What Does the Name Pulkit Mean?

The name Pulkit translates as 'thrilled, delighted', a meaning inherited from Sanskrit.

The early history of Pulkit belongs to the Sanskrit world, where 'thrilled, delighted' was a quality worth naming a child for. Pulkit survived centuries of use precisely because 'thrilled, delighted' stayed legible — the meaning never drifted far.
